Industrial chemist gender statistics
33.8% of industrial chemists are women and 66.2% of industrial chemists are men.
- Male, 66.2%
- Female, 33.8%

Industrial chemist gender pay gap
Women earn 97¢ for every $1 earned by men
Male income
$79,038
Female income
$76,802

Industrial chemist demographics by race
The most common ethnicity among industrial chemists is White, which makes up 59.7% of all industrial chemists. Comparatively, 18.2% of industrial chemists are Asian and 9.4% of industrial chemists are Hispanic or Latino.
- White, 59.7%
- Asian, 18.2%
- Hispanic or Latino, 9.4%
- Black or African American, 7.9%
- Unknown, 4.6%
- American Indian and Alaska Native, 0.2%

Industrial chemist wage gap by degree level
According to the data, industrial chemists with a Doctorate degree earn more than those without, at $100,480 annually. With a Master's degree, industrial chemists earn a median annual income of $83,277 compared to $70,587 for industrial chemists with an Bachelor's degree.
| Education | Salary |
|---|---|
| Master's Degree | $83,277 |
| Bachelor's Degree | $70,587 |
| Doctorate Degree | $100,480 |

Industrial chemist turnover and employment statistics
Industrial chemist unemployment rate over time
The unemployment rate for industrial chemists between 2008 and the most recent data has varied,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ics.
Industrial chemist unemployment rate by year
| Year | Industrial chemist unemployment rate |
|---|---|
| 2010 | 4.99% |
| 2011 | 3.72% |
| 2012 | 4.14% |
| 2013 | 4.11% |
| 2014 | 2.44% |
| 2015 | 2.28% |
| 2016 | 2.22% |
| 2017 | 1.77% |
| 2018 | 1.41% |
| 2019 | 2.24% |
| 2020 | 2.63% |
| 2021 | 2.63% |
